feature/372-drop_eacl_related_code #397

Merged
alexvanin merged 3 commits from dkirillov/frostfs-s3-gw:feature/372-drop_eacl_related_code into master 2024-07-01 14:18:59 +00:00

3 Commits (master)

Author SHA1 Message Date
Denis Kirillov 465eaa816a [#372] Drop [e]ACL related code
/ DCO (pull_request) Successful in 2m15s Details
/ Vulncheck (pull_request) Successful in 2m55s Details
/ Builds (1.20) (pull_request) Successful in 3m46s Details
/ Builds (1.21) (pull_request) Successful in 3m48s Details
/ Lint (pull_request) Successful in 5m26s Details
/ Tests (1.20) (pull_request) Successful in 3m34s Details
/ Tests (1.21) (pull_request) Successful in 3m18s Details
Always consider buckets as APE compatible

Signed-off-by: Denis Kirillov <d.kirillov@yadro.com>
2024-07-01 16:58:44 +03:00
Denis Kirillov 9241954496 [#372] authmate: Don't create creds with eacl table
Allow only impersonate flag.
Don't allow SetEACL container session token.

Signed-off-by: Denis Kirillov <d.kirillov@yadro.com>
2024-07-01 16:26:21 +03:00
Denis Kirillov 77f8bdac58 [#372] Drop kludge.acl_enabled flag
Now only APE container can be created using s3-gw

Signed-off-by: Denis Kirillov <d.kirillov@yadro.com>
2024-07-01 16:26:19 +03:00